PerformFISH-Apps-portlet/src/main/webapp/WEB-INF/portlet.xml

492 lines
16 KiB
XML

<?xml version="1.0"?>
<portlet-app xmlns="http://java.sun.com/xml/ns/portlet/portlet-app_2_0.xsd"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://java.sun.com/xml/ns/portlet/portlet-app_2_0.xsd http://java.sun.com/xml/ns/portlet/portlet-app_2_0.xsd"
version="2.0">
<portlet>
<portlet-name>manage-company-users</portlet-name>
<display-name>Manage Company Users</display-name>
<portlet-class>org.gcube.portlets.user.performfish.ManageCompanyUsers</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/managecompanyusers/company_users.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Manage Company Regular Users</title>
<short-title>Manage Company Users</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>manage-company-admins</portlet-name>
<display-name>Manage Company Admins</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.ManageCompanyAdmins
</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/managecompanyadmins/company_admins.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Manage Company Administrators</title>
<short-title>Manage Company Admins</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>company-repository</portlet-name>
<display-name>Company Farm Repository</display-name>
<portlet-class>org.gcube.portlets.user.performfish.CompanyFarmRepository</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/farmrepository/view_farm_repository.jsp</value>
</init-param>
<init-param>
<name>config-template</name>
<value>/html/farmrepository/config.jsp</value>
</init-param>
<init-param>
<name>add-process-action-success-action</name>
<value>false</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
<portlet-mode>config</portlet-mode>
</supports>
<portlet-info>
<title>Company Farm Repository</title>
<short-title>Company Farm Repository</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>associate-users-to-company</portlet-name>
<display-name>Associate Users To Company</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.AssociateUsersToCompany</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/adduserstocompany/add_users_toCompany.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Associate Users To Company</title>
<short-title>Associate Users To Company</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>promote-administrators</portlet-name>
<display-name>Promote Company Administrators</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.PromoteCompanyAdministrators</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/adduserstocompany/promote_company_administrators.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Promote Company Administrators</title>
<short-title>Promote Company Administrators</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>empty-forms-documents-display</portlet-name>
<display-name>Empty Forms Documents Display</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.EmptyFormsDocumentsDisplay</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/emptyformsdocumentsdisplay/empty_forms_fileupload_display.jsp</value>
</init-param>
<init-param>
<name>config-template</name>
<value>/html/emptyformsdocumentsdisplay/empty_forms_config.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
<portlet-mode>config</portlet-mode>
</supports>
<portlet-info>
<title>Documents for initials submission with instructions and new
submissions</title>
<short-title>Empty Forms Documents Display</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>submitted-form-validation</portlet-name>
<display-name>Submitted form validation</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.SubmittedFormValidation</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/submittedformvalidation/validation.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Submitted Form Validation</title>
<short-title>Submitted Form Validation</short-title>
<keywords></keywords>
</portlet-info>
<portlet-preferences>
<preference>
<name>portletSetupShowBorders</name>
<value>false</value>
</preference>
</portlet-preferences>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>manage-companies</portlet-name>
<display-name>Manage Companies</display-name>
<portlet-class>org.gcube.portlets.user.performfish.ManageCompanies</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/managecompanies/manage_companies.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Manage Companies</title>
<short-title>Manage Companies</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>add-new-company</portlet-name>
<display-name>Add New Company or Association</display-name>
<portlet-class>org.gcube.portlets.user.performfish.AddNewCompanyOrAssociation</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/addnewcompany_or_assoc/AddNewCompany.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Add New Company or Association</title>
<short-title>Add New Company</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>manage-farms</portlet-name>
<display-name>Manage Company Farms</display-name>
<portlet-class>org.gcube.portlets.user.performfish.ManageFarms</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/managefarms/managefarms_view.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Manage Company Farms</title>
<short-title>Manage Farms</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>manage-farm-administratos</portlet-name>
<display-name>Manage Farm Administrators</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.ManageFarmAdministrators</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/managefarmadministratos/farm_admins.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Manage Farm Administrators</title>
<short-title>Manage Farm Administrators</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>promote-farm-administrators</portlet-name>
<display-name>Promote Farm Administrators</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.PromoteFarmAdministrators</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/adduserstocompany/promote_farm_administrators.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Promote Farm Administrators</title>
<short-title>Promote Farm Administrators</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>manage-farm-users</portlet-name>
<display-name>Manage Farm Users</display-name>
<portlet-class>org.gcube.portlets.user.performfish.ManageFarmUsers</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/managefarmusers/manage_farm_users_view.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Manage Farm Users</title>
<short-title>Manage Farm Users</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>associate-users-to-farm</portlet-name>
<display-name>Associate Users To Farm</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.AssociateUsersToFarm</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/adduserstocompany/add_users_toFarm.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Associate Users To Farm</title>
<short-title>Associate Users To Farm</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>set-company-administrators-super-user</portlet-name>
<display-name>Set Company Administrators Super User</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.SetCompanyAdministratorsSuperUser</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/setcompanyadministratorssuperuser/set_company_admin.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Set Company Administrators Super User</title>
<short-title>Set Company Administrators Super User</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>set-farm-administrators</portlet-name>
<display-name>Set Farm Administrators</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.SetFarmAdministrators
</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/setfarmadministrators/set_farm_admin.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Set Farm Administrators</title>
<short-title>Set Farm Administrators</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>company-private-repository</portlet-name>
<display-name>Company Private Repository</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.CompanyPrivateRepository
</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/companyprivaterepository/company_private_repository.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Company Private Repository</title>
<short-title>Company Private Repository</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>manage-associations</portlet-name>
<display-name>Manage Associations</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.ManageAssociations
</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/manageassociations/manage_associations_view.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Manage Associations</title>
<short-title>Manage Associations</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>associate-companies-to-association</portlet-name>
<display-name>Associate Companies To Association</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.AssociateCompaniesToAssociation
</portlet-class>
<init-param>
<name>view-template</name>
<value>
/html/associatecompaniestoassociation/companies_to_ass_view.jsp
</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Associate Companies To Association</title>
<short-title>
Associate Companies To Association
</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
<portlet>
<portlet-name>association-dashboard</portlet-name>
<display-name>Association Dashboard</display-name>
<portlet-class>
org.gcube.portlets.user.performfish.AssociationDashboard
</portlet-class>
<init-param>
<name>view-template</name>
<value>/html/associationdashboard/association_dashboard.jsp</value>
</init-param>
<expiration-cache>0</expiration-cache>
<supports>
<mime-type>text/html</mime-type>
<portlet-mode>view</portlet-mode>
</supports>
<portlet-info>
<title>Association Dashboard</title>
<short-title>Association Dashboard</short-title>
<keywords></keywords>
</portlet-info>
<security-role-ref>
<role-name>administrator</role-name>
</security-role-ref>
</portlet>
</portlet-app>